Python
Python
Was ist Python?
Python ist eine hochrangige, universelle Programmiersprache, die für ihre bemerkenswerte Lesbarkeit und Syntaxklarheit bekannt ist. Python wird oft von Programmieranfängern genutzt, da die Syntax eher Englisch ähnelt als andere Programmiersprachen, was eine kinderleichte Einarbeitung ermöglicht.
Python in der Softwareentwicklung
Python ist nicht nur wegen seiner Lesbarkeit und Einfachheit in der Softwareentwicklung nützlich. Die Sprache kommt mit einer großen Zahl von Paketen und Modulen, die den Entwicklungsprozess enorm erleichtern. Darüber hinaus ist Python eine flexible Sprache, die sich für verschiedene Arten von Softwareprojekten eignet, von Web- und Desktop-Anwendungen bis hin zu komplexen wissenschaftlichen und numerischen Anwendungen.
Python-Bibliotheken
Python ist mit einer Fülle von Bibliotheken ausgestattet. Diese Bibliotheken bieten vordefinierte Module, die Entwicklern helfen, ihre Softwareprodukte schneller und effizienter zu entwickeln. Einige der berühmtesten Python-Bibliotheken sind NumPy für wissenschaftliche Berechnungen, TensorFlow für maschinelles Lernen und Django für Webentwicklung.
Warum Python?
Python stellt sich als eine ideale Wahl für die Softwareentwicklung dar. Es ist leicht zu erlernen, besitzt eine klare Syntax und hat eine starke Gemeinschaft von Entwicklern. Durch die Vielzahl an verfügbaren Bibliotheken und Paketen ermöglicht Python eine hohe Anpassungsfähigkeit und Effizienz in der Softwareentwicklung. Darüber hinaus ist Python plattformunabhängig und kann daher auf verschiedenen Betriebssystemen eingesetzt werden. Dies macht Python zu einem starken Werkzeug in der modernen Softwarelösungslandschaft.
Blogbeiträge mit dem Begriff: Python

Der Artikel erklärt die Grundlagen der Programmierung von APIs mit Python und betont deren Bedeutung für den Datenaustausch zwischen Programmen. Er führt in wichtige Konzepte wie HTTP-Anfragen, Endpunkte und das JSON-Format ein und stellt relevante Python-Bibliotheken sowie erste Schritte zur...

Der Artikel beschreibt die Bedeutung von Zertifikaten in der Softwareentwicklung, welche Arten es gibt und wie sie sowohl für Einsteiger als auch erfahrene Entwickler nützlich sein können. Er stellt zudem einige beliebte Zertifikate vor, darunter Microsoft Certified: Azure Developer Associate...

Die selbstständige Programmierung von ERP-Software bietet mittelständischen Unternehmen maßgeschneiderte Lösungen und Unabhängigkeit von externen Anbietern, erfordert jedoch sorgfältige Planung, spezifische Kompetenzen und Ressourcen. Eine durchdachte Architektur ist entscheidend für die Stabilität und Wartbarkeit des Systems, wobei eine dreischichtige Struktur aus...

Ein ERP-System (Enterprise Resource Planning) ist essenziell für die effiziente Verwaltung und Optimierung von Geschäftsprozessen. Der Artikel vergleicht Flectra ERP und Odoo ERP, zwei Open-Source-Lösungen, hinsichtlich ihrer Funktionen, Anpassungsfähigkeit und Kostenstruktur, um Unternehmen bei der Auswahl des passenden Systems zu...

APIs (Application Programming Interfaces) sind Schnittstellen, die es Softwareanwendungen ermöglichen, miteinander zu kommunizieren und Funktionen oder Daten auszutauschen. Sie spielen eine zentrale Rolle in der modernen Softwareentwicklung, indem sie Integration, Skalierbarkeit und Sicherheit verbessern und Entwicklern erlauben, effizienter neue Anwendungen...

Der Artikel bietet einen Einstieg in die API-Programmierung für Anfänger, erklärt grundlegende Konzepte und zeigt auf, wie APIs als Bindeglied zwischen Softwareanwendungen fungieren. Er behandelt wichtige Themen wie REST-Prinzipien, HTTP-Methoden und Datenformate sowie den praktischen Einsatz von APIs zur Automatisierung...

Der Artikel bietet eine Einführung in die API-Programmierung mit Python, indem er grundlegende Konzepte erklärt und nützliche Bibliotheken wie Flask und Django Rest Framework vorstellt. Er leitet Anfänger an, eigene APIs zu erstellen, wobei Sicherheit durch Authentifizierungsmechanismen wie API-Schlüssel gewährleistet...

Interface-basierte Programmierung ist ein Konzept in der Softwareentwicklung, bei dem Interfaces als Verträge zwischen verschiedenen Teilen eines Programms fungieren und die Methoden definieren, die implementiert werden müssen. Sie ermöglichen eine klare Trennung von Schnittstelle und Implementierung sowie modulares Design durch...

REST-APIs sind entscheidend für Unternehmen, da sie die Kommunikation zwischen Softwareanwendungen ermöglichen und Effizienz sowie das Leistungsangebot steigern. Sie basieren auf Prinzipien wie Stateless Operationen und einem Uniform Interface, um Skalierbarkeit und einfache Bedienung zu gewährleisten, was besonders mittelständischen Unternehmen...

Die Softwareentwicklung umfasst das Entwerfen, Programmieren, Testen und Pflegen von Anwendungen und ist essenziell für unsere digitale Welt. Sie erfordert technisches Wissen, Kreativität sowie sorgfältige Planung und Zusammenarbeit im Team; dabei spielen Werkzeuge wie IDEs, Versionskontrollsysteme und Kollaborationstools eine wichtige...

Der Artikel behandelt entscheidende Technologien in der Softwareentwicklung, darunter Programmiersprachen wie JavaScript und Python, moderne Frameworks wie React und Angular sowie den Einfluss von Cloud-Computing, DevOps/CI/CD-Prozessen und Künstlicher Intelligenz auf die Effizienz und Innovation in Projekten....

Dieser Leitfaden bietet eine einfache Anleitung zur Installation von Odoo ERP für Einsteiger, inklusive Vorbereitungsschritten und Systemanforderungen. Er umfasst auch eine Schritt-für-Schritt-Anleitung mit Details zu Betriebssystemaktualisierung, Abhängigkeiteninstallation und Benutzererstellung für die Softwareeinrichtung....

Softwareentwicklung ist essenziell für den Erfolg moderner Unternehmen, da sie Geschäftsprozesse automatisiert und die Wettbewerbsfähigkeit stärkt. Eine strukturierte Vorgehensweise mit klarer Anforderungsanalyse, Planung, Design, Programmierung, Testen und Wartung stellt sicher, dass Softwarelösungen effizient funktionieren und langfristig erfolgreich sind....

Eine API (Application Programming Interface) ist eine Schnittstelle, die es Softwareanwendungen ermöglicht, miteinander zu interagieren und Funktionen sowie Daten auszutauschen. Sie erleichtert Entwicklern das Programmieren durch Zugriff auf vordefinierte Funktionen anderer Systeme und fördert so Effizienz, Skalierbarkeit und Innovation in...

Odoo ERP ist eine vielseitige Unternehmenssoftware, die verschiedene Geschäftsprozesse integriert und durch ihre API Entwicklern ermöglicht, diese Module nahtlos in bestehende Systeme zu integrieren. Die Odoo API nutzt standardisierte Protokolle wie XML-RPC und JSON-RPC für den Datenaustausch und bietet zahlreiche...